Header: Hello All Comic Book Fans
Bulletin: Hello, I'm Hervé (Harvey's French translation) and I'm the publisher of The Comic Book Bin, a comic book Web site that also write about action figures, video games, fan films and movies. We've been doing this since 2002, although many people often think that we're a new site that just popped out. No baby, we've been at this for a long time!

I'm glad to be a part of this community. It's super dynamic and there are so many people we are looking forward to meeting, that we probably would not have met otherwise. You see, unlike other comic book Web sites, we don't have a message board. Well we used to but we closed it. So there are very few ways for our visitors to interact directly with us. We're not sure we want to go back to message board, because frankly, I'd rather be on the look out for new stories than post moderating flame wars!

That's why I like the ComicSpace format so much. I would rather interact with you here.

We're always on the look out for new story ideas, creators and series to spotlight. A lot of the stuff we do has been copied by other comic book sites - you know, those guys you go to everyday - but people often don't know this. They think the other guys came up with that new feature because they saw it there first.

For us, it's a testament that we are doing something right, when the "big guys" keep copying us. But we'd like people to find out about cool stuff directly from us, and not from people who swipe what we do!

At The Comic Book Bin, there are no news, not creator, no series that are more important than another one. We cover all types of material and don't discriminate. Another thing about The Comic Book Bin, is that we do not gossip or do petty attacks. And we don't cosy up with publishers either. We maintain a healthy and professional distance with every one we interact with. I'm fully aware that this may have hurt our popularity, but believe that in the long run, we'll win out. And that's in part why we don't have message boards.

We treat comic books as a serious matter. There's no point gushing all over a creator or a publisher or disrespecting people.
